Wi-Fi on steroids. – FCC gives go-ahead to ‘super Wi-Fi’ on TV frequencies
September 24, 2010 /
Super Wi-Fi. Wi-Fi on steroids. WhiteFi.
These are a few of the names given to an emerging technology for broadcasting high-speed wireless Internet networks over long distances. The Federal Communications Commission on Thursday approved new technical rules for using of the unused broadcast spectrum between television frequencies, also known as "white space."
